Emm Gryner
In Q Magazine, U2’s Bono named Emm Gryner’s song “Almighty Love” as one of 6 songs from the past 20 years that he wished he had written. Nelly Furtado named Emm’s album “Science Fair” as one of her desert island discs. Emm has performed around the world as a solo artist and as a member of multiple bands (including David Bowie’s), and has also recorded with Rob Zombie and everyone’s favourite astronaut, Chris Hadfield.
Preetam Sengupta
Storytelling singer-songwriter Preetam Sengupta is most often compared to Paul Simon. His most recent album “Patience” includes 2017 Folk Music Ontario Award-winning song “Dream a Little”, and Preetam’s live show is built around simple performance, playful stage banter, and (sadly) very little pyro.
